Why the Body Responds Better to In-Home Massage

When people describe an in-home massage as “deeper” or “longer-lasting,” the explanation is often reduced to comfort or convenience. Softer lighting. Familiar surroundings. No commute. While those elements may feel pleasant, they are not what actually changes the body’s response. The difference is neurological. Specifically, it is about how the nervous system evaluates safety — and how that evaluation determines whether tissue can truly let go.

Massage does not work in isolation on muscles. It works through the nervous system first. Manual pressure, stretch, and rhythm are interpreted by sensory receptors that report directly to the brain. If the brain remains in a guarded state, tissues resist change. If the brain perceives safety, the same techniques produce a fundamentally different outcome.

1. The Nervous System Decides Before Touch Begins

Before any physical contact occurs, the nervous system is already active in evaluation. It scans the environment for predictability, familiarity, and perceived demand. This process determines whether the body remains in a protective, performance-oriented state or allows a shift toward regulation. Even subtle stressors—such as time awareness, unfamiliar sounds, or the need to orient in a new space—maintain low-level sympathetic activation. This activation sustains muscular readiness and limits how fully tissues can soften, regardless of how skilled or gentle the manual work may be.

In a home environment, this evaluation resolves almost immediately. The brain recognizes known sensory patterns, spatial layouts, and routines, reducing the need for vigilance. Cognitive and sensory load decreases before the session even begins. This early down-regulation establishes a fundamentally different baseline for the body. Massage starts from a state of relative neurological safety, meaning the practitioner is not working against protective tone. Tissue responsiveness improves not because of pressure or technique, but because resistance has already been lowered.

2. Sympathetic Activation Maintains Chronic Tension

Chronic tension is rarely the result of conscious muscle contraction. More often, it is sustained by persistent sympathetic nervous system tone that signals readiness, alertness, and protection. This background activation maintains low-level motor neuron firing and increased fascial stiffness, even when a person subjectively feels relaxed. As a result, muscles may appear tight or unresponsive, and manual techniques produce only temporary changes that quickly rebound once stimulation ends.

Traveling to an appointment reinforces this sympathetic state through navigation, time constraints, environmental novelty, and social interaction. Even mild logistical demands are sufficient to sustain vigilance. In contrast, in-home massage removes these triggers entirely. Sympathetic output decreases earlier and remains suppressed longer. Muscle tone drops without being immediately reinstated afterward. The release that occurs is neurological in origin, not merely mechanical, allowing changes to persist instead of collapsing once the session concludes.

3. Parasympathetic Dominance Requires Continuity

Parasympathetic activation governs recovery-oriented processes such as tissue repair, digestion, immune modulation, and sleep regulation. Unlike the sympathetic response, it does not switch on instantly in response to relaxation cues. It requires consistent, uninterrupted signals of safety over time. Familiar environments provide these signals without requiring conscious effort, decision-making, or sensory adaptation, allowing the nervous system to settle gradually and fully.

During in-home massage, parasympathetic dominance often begins before the practitioner arrives and continues well after the session ends. Breathing patterns slow earlier, heart rate variability improves, and overall systemic tone shifts toward restoration. Because the environment remains unchanged, this state is not disrupted. The physiological effects of massage are allowed to consolidate rather than dissipate. What is gained during the session is carried forward instead of being overwritten by reactivation.

4. Context Changes How Touch Is Interpreted

The brain does not interpret touch based solely on pressure, speed, or anatomical intent. All sensory input is filtered through context. In environments that require alertness or adaptation, the same manual input may be interpreted as invasive, corrective, or demanding. This interpretation can trigger reflexive guarding, even when the practitioner’s intent is therapeutic and the pressure is appropriate.

Within a familiar home setting, the nervous system classifies touch differently. Threat assessment is minimal, and nociceptive amplification decreases. Sensation can be perceived without escalation into discomfort or defensive contraction. This allows deeper work to occur with less force and less pain. Tissue response improves not because the practitioner pushes further, but because the brain permits change instead of defending against perceived intrusion.

5. Why the Results Feel Deeper and Last Longer

When people describe in-home massage as feeling “deeper,” they are rarely referring to pressure. They are describing a subjective experience of access—an absence of resistance. Depth is perceived when sensation is not filtered through vigilance, anticipation, or self-monitoring. In these conditions, the nervous system allows sensory input to move through without triggering protective reflexes.

By reducing sympathetic activation before, during, and after treatment, the body exits its habitual defense loop. Muscles stop bracing preemptively. Fascia no longer stabilizes against uncertainty. The nervous system updates its baseline expectations of safety and demand. As a result, tissue changes persist instead of rebounding. What feels like depth is actually integration, and what lasts is the recalibration of neurological tone.

7. Integration Requires Stillness After Touch

A significant portion of massage benefit occurs after hands leave the body. Circulatory redistribution, neuromuscular recalibration, and autonomic regulation continue during the integration phase. If this phase is interrupted by movement, noise, conversation, or task switching, sympathetic tone is rapidly reactivated, truncating the physiological processes that were initiated during treatment.

In-home massage preserves this integration window. The nervous system remains in the same regulated environment in which the work occurred. There is no abrupt transition, no requirement to reorient, and no immediate cognitive demand. Physiological processes are allowed to complete naturally. Recovery is not forced; it is permitted. This continuity significantly increases the durability of treatment effects.

8. Neuroplasticity Favors Familiar Environments

The nervous system learns through repetition in contexts it deems safe. This principle applies not only to movement patterns but also to stress regulation and muscle tone. When relaxation repeatedly occurs in unfamiliar environments, the brain categorizes it as situational and temporary—an exception rather than a new standard.

When relaxation occurs consistently at home, the brain associates regulation with everyday life. Over time, baseline tone shifts. Muscles return to rest more easily. Stress responses shorten in duration. Sleep patterns stabilize. Through neuroplastic adaptation, temporary relief becomes a durable change. The environment teaches the nervous system what is normal, not just what is possible.
